The brief

Cliff Bleszinski, creator of Gears of War, is considering a return to game development. His next project will not feature PvP, a departure from his previous efforts.

Coverage from outlets including Kotaku, PC Gamer, and Polygon.com emphasizes Bleszinski's reflections on his past work. He has spoken about the factors that led to the failure of Boss Key.

According to reports, Bleszinski is moving forward with a new game project, but details are scarce.
